I have formatted and installed new firmware on a UCS Fabric Interconnect 6324.
Whenever the system is power cycled, I get the
loader>
prompt and have to manually issue the boot command for the kickstart image.
How can I configure the system to automatically load the kickstart image and then the system image?

Did you rebuild the FI manually?
Have you tried to "Activate" the firmware in the "Installed Firmware" tab? That is typically the resolution for your scenario. In this "Installed Firmware" tab, this scenario would show a "Running-Version" value in its respective column, and the "Startup Version" column would be empty.
Let me know if this works for you.
